A blend of imperial stouts aged in Blanton's bourbon barrels for 35 months conditioned on Geisha coffee grown on a secret family farm on a volcano in Guatemala. Locally roasted by Prototype Coffee.

Poured at fridge temp. After wresting with the wax, I finally got to pour this one! Super thick and viscous black with almost no head. The nose is insane. Amazingly fresh coffee, rich chocolate, vanilla, plums, raisins, and bourbon.

The taste is what I would expect from the nose. Insanely delicious. More coffee comes through on the taste, which is great. Also picking up on the ABV here - a bit boozy but not too much. Dark chocolate, slightly roasted malts, black licorice, slight tobacco, barrel char, and more coffee. The bourbon is there, but it's not nearly as dominant as I would expect given the length of aging. The coffee really is front and center. Great beer overall.

Mouthfeel is thick and creamy.
